WB drops Beautiful Creatures
Metalhammer.co.uk
is reporting that Beautiful Creatures have been released from their record
contract with Warner Brothers due to slow album sales. According to Metalhammer,
Warner Brothers dropped the band after determining they would not recoup
their million-dollar investment in the group. To date the band�s self-titled
debut had only sold 20,000 copies since it was released in August. Keep
in mind that is a little over 19,000 CD�s more than Mick Jagger�s latest
solo album sold on its first day in stores.
Six Feet Under Banned By MTV
Metal-Rules.com
is reporting that MTV has refused to air Six Feet Under�s new video for
�The Day The Dead Walked�. The suits at MTV claimed, �both the music and
imagery are too heavy for us right now." We do have some good news
for those who subscribe to Much Music Canada. The chief MTV rival that
serves Canada and various cable markets in the US does plan to air the
video.
Motley Crue the Movie?
Metal-Rules.com also had this tid bit about a possible big screen incarnation of �The Dirt: Confessions of the World's Most Notorious Rock Band�. The website quoted Motley Crue�s Nikki Sixx as saying "The book is doing so well that were now having meetings with major movie companies and directors about making the book into a movie. Pretty wild going to these huge meetings with the companies and finding out they're all CRUEheads,� says Sixx. �How [the movie] will not have an X rating ill never know....but I've seen enough R-rated movies to know they can sneak some real life grime in there and not lose the balls... That's the one thing we insist on. This movie has to have balls. Big f***ing nasty hairy hanging low heavy metal balls... We're also doing paperback deals with foreign countries. Amazing how much is going on with the band. I really thought we could disappear for a few years. At least we're not touring or recording."

Mick Jagger stiffs at retail.
Music
Goes On is reporting that Mick Jagger's latest solo album �Goddess
In The Doorway� reportedly sold less than a thousand copies it�s first
day in stores.
